Rent vs Buy a Post Hole Digger

The rent vs buy post hole digger decision depends on the tool type and hole count. A manual clamshell digger costs just $30 to $60, cheap enough that buying beats renting instantly for a few holes. A powered one-person auger costs $150 to $400 to own, while renting a gas auger runs $50 to $90 a day for many holes or hard ground.

For a handful of holes, an inexpensive manual digger you own is the obvious choice. For dozens of holes or rocky soil, renting a powered auger for a day is the smarter move than buying a machine you would rarely use.

Post Hole Digger Rental Cost

Post hole digger rental cost is about $50 to $90 per day for a gas one- or two-person auger, with rates rising in the spring and fall fencing seasons. A fence line might need the auger for a single day. Always locate underground utilities before digging, since a powered auger descends fast enough to rupture a buried line.

Is Buying a Post Hole Digger Worth It?

Buying a manual post hole digger is worth it for almost anyone, since it costs little and comes in handy for occasional posts. Buying a powered auger is worth it only if you set posts more than about five days over its life.

For a single fence or deck involving many holes, especially in rocky ground, rent the two-person auger for the day and share the rental and labor with a neighbor building a shared fence.
